#119e56 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#119e56 is composed of 6.7% red, 62%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.6%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 149.4 degrees, a saturation of 80.6% and a lightness of 34.3%. #119e56 color hex could be obtained by blending #22ffac with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

Shades and Tints of #119e56
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021009 is the darkest color, while #fefff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#119e56
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#545b57 is the less saturated color, while #04ab56 is the most saturated one.
